Emergency Services Telecommunicator
-
Oct 2017 - Present
The emergency telecommunicator responds to emergent and non-emergent calls for help or information. Duties include monitoring multiple phone lines, radio channels, and digital requests for assistance, providing emergency support before responders arrive on the scene, and documenting essential information for all calls.
